The storage media applet in KDE3 distinguishes between mounted and unmounted
media with a green arrow on the icon when mounted.
KDE4 new device notifier does not distinguish in any way between mounted and
unmounted devices. This is a critical bug as removing mounted devices can
result in data loss or even irreversible damage to hardware.
It should be relatively easy to have the new device notifier indicate this
essential information, a green arrow when ANY of the media it knows about is
mounted would be perfectly adequate.
